Rented & watched "Bowling for Columbine". It was more of a documentary. A very strong documentary on gun control in America. Gut wrenching and thought provoking. Really stirred some passion. The movie has taken the extreme case- scenario and condemned this country as a whole. I can vouch that its not like that everywhere and not everybody I know wields a gun randomly. But it’s true to a large degree. I'm not sure if any one would change their mind after watching this movie, but it sure would make them think! I hope they make it mandatory for every American to watch this movie. Michael Moore rocks!
